How can residents contact the Woodstock GA Police Department in an emergency?

In urgent situations, residents should call 911, which connects them immediately to trained dispatch personnel who can coordinate police, fire, and emergency medical support. For non-urgent matters, the department typically provides a direct phone number on its official city or county website, where officers and staff can assist with questions, reports, or referrals. Many departments also offer online reporting options for certain types of incidents, allowing residents to submit information at their convenience. Clear guidance on which situations require immediate response and which can be handled through alternative channels helps ensure that both the public and officers use resources efficiently.

Things People Often Misunderstand

One common misunderstanding is that the Woodstock GA Police Department: Your Safe Haven in Cherokee County is solely responsible for all aspects of community safety. In reality, public safety involves many partners, including fire and emergency medical services, public health agencies, schools, neighborhood associations, and local government officials. The police department plays a critical role, but it is one part of a broader network that supports the well-being of residents. Understanding this interconnected system helps people seek the right support at the right time.

Another misconception is that increased police visibility alone will resolve all public safety concerns. While a strong police presence can deter certain behaviors and provide reassurance, long-term community safety depends on a variety of factors, including economic opportunity, education, housing stability, and social services. Collaborative efforts that address root causes of crime and distress often lead to more lasting improvements. By viewing the police department as one ally among many, residents can adopt a more comprehensive approach to safety and community building.
